Get pro-chef power with the Dash Chef Series Hand Blender. This 5-speed handheld immersion blender allows for a full range of motion while blending, and comes with Blender and Whisk attachments. The stainless steel exterior gives the Chef Series Hand Blender a durable, elegant appearance, and the stainless blades won’t dull over time. Make soups, sauces, mashed potatoes, whipped cream, meringue, and more! The size of the Hand Blender makes it easier to store than a traditional countertop blender, and makes it so you can blend anywhere you like for full control.
SOPHISTICATED DESIGN: The Dash Chef Series ergonomic grip offers a non-slip and comfortable handle when continuously blending ingredients.
VERSATILITY: Blend, purée, whisk, make soups, smoothies, sauces, desserts and more with the Dash Chef Series Immersion Hand Blender.
POWER: Sharp stainless steel blades, 5-speed power, plus Turbo Mode for rapid blending.
RANGE OF MOTION: Chef Series Hand Blender allows for full range of motion while blending, perfect for any mixing bowl or pot – plus maximum portability with its 59″ inch cord.
INCLUDES: Dash Chef Series Immersion Hand Blender, Blender Stick Attachment, Whisk Attachment, and Recipe Guide.

    Impressive power. Lid hard to open.
    I was a little concerned that the food processer part would actually work. I have used the immersion blender and the food processor bowl. Just a few pulses and both onion and tomato were diced / pureed. The immersion blender is much larger than my old Oster. I was expecting the food processor to hold maybe a cup? It’s much larger than that. The food processor blades and other disc click on and off, which seem to work fine. I haven’t had it very long. The lid for the food processor bowl is very hard to get off. I had to bear hug it! Be sure and push the little button down while turning. Everything is much larger than my old Oster immersion blender. I was concerned about the instructions telling me not to use it for more than 30 seconds, but it was so efficient I don’t think I had to leave it on for more than 20 seconds to get the job done. I love how it has a stand to hold all the attachments. It can be put on top of the bowl or set to one side. It’s super powerful. I will definitely be keeping this one! My only complaint at this point is getting the lid off of the bowl.

    Jack of all trades, master of hand blending
    The hand blender is solidly built and powerful. Everything else is kind of a grab bag. The whisk doesn’t work great. Included is a “potato mashing” attachment that is so unnecessary it boggles the mind.The food processor works pretty well, although there is some significant separation between the bottom blade and the bottom of the bowl which is annoying. The blades are dangerous to clean by hand and that is your only option because none of this is dishwasher safe.The main components seem to be built well but they are accented with cheap plastic that feels very brittle. It really is a bummer you can’t put any of it in the dishwasher.Storage is rough because with the included stand, this amalgamation of appliances stands two feet tall.All in all if you’re looking for a hand blender and a food processor for a hundred bucks you can do a lot worse than this product.
